Despite having visited Khon Kaen numerous times and having lived here over the years for a couple of months, this morning was the first time I have visited this most interesting wat (temple).
It has 9 tiers, and is supposed to give the person a feeling, or a hope, to achieve nirvana by climbing to the top. I arrived just when the mae chee (something like Buddhist nuns, ladies dressed in white) were eating. The wat was very busy with many visitors/devotees in attendance. I might have been the only visitor, and I was certainly the only farang. The wat, I think, is royally sponsored as there are many photos of the royal family.
The first few floors are spacious and the artwork is of interest. The ones on the doors and walls have a Buddhist theme, but the others depict daily life in the countryside. In addition, there are many statutes of the Buddha and important monks.
As you ascend to each new level, the scenery outside grows more and more spectacular. I think I took around 88 photos in all.
A sense of inspiration, hope and achievement are felt as you near the last levels. By this time, the amount of space has been reduced drastically as these material things, I suppose, are to be left behind. There is a sense of accomplishment when you reach the top. The scene is majestic, and anyone in the Khon Kaen area might want to visit Wat Nong Wang. I spent 2 hours there.
